A volunteer military system, also known as an all volunteer military system (AVMS), is a military service system that only accepts applicants and does not require compulsory conscription. To entice potential recruits, a country may offer attractive pay and benefits through military recruitment.

United States Army concluded that an all-volunteer force would better serve the nation's interests than a combination of volunteers and conscripts. President Nixon signed legislation to end the draft and put the selective service system on hold in 1971.

The style of therapy that assumes that we generate our own emotions and suggests that in order to change our emotions we should change our behavior is known as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T).

CBT is a therapeutic approach that focuses on the connection between our thoughts, emotions, and behaviors. It proposes that our thoughts and interpretations of events significantly influence our emotional and behavioral responses. By identifying and challenging negative or unhelpful thoughts and replacing them with more adaptive and rational ones, individuals can experience changes in their emotions and behaviors.

Turing-recognizable languages, also known as recursively enumerable languages, are languages for which there exists a Turing machine that halts and accepts all strings in the language but may either halt or loop indefinitely on strings not in the language.

The operations listed in the previous problem include union, concatenation, and Kleene star. Let's examine each operation:

Union: Given two Turing-recognizable languages L1 and L2, we can construct a Turing machine that first simulates both Turing machines for L1 and L2 simultaneously. If either machine accepts, the combined machine also accepts. This shows that the union of two Turing-recognizable languages is itself Turing-recognizable.

Concatenation: For two Turing-recognizable languages L1 and L2, we can construct a Turing machine that simulates the Turing machines for L1 and L2 sequentially on the input string. If both machines accept, the combined machine also accepts. Therefore, the concatenation of two Turing-recognizable languages is Turing-recognizable.

Kleene star: Given a Turing-recognizable language L, we can construct a Turing machine that simulates the Turing machine for L multiple times, allowing for any number of repetitions or zero repetitions.

This Turing machine will accept a string if it can be divided into segments, each of which is accepted by the Turing machine for L. Therefore, the Kleene star of a Turing-recognizable language is also Turing-recognizable.

Since all three operations—union, concatenation, and Kleene star—preserve Turing recognizability, we can conclude that the collection of Turing-recognizable languages is closed under these operations.

Most plantation owners participated actively in business activities. They undoubtedly found time for recreational pursuits like hunting, but they also had regular jobs. Even the wealthiest class suffered from the isolation caused by the distance between each plantation.

Before the Civil War, during the antebellum era, Northern businessmen made significant investments in Southern plantations. A portion of the proceeds from the crops that were grown on the plantations was paid back to the investors, who made these investments mostly in the form of loans.

Both in the United States and Europe, demand for these crops—which also included cotton, tobacco, and sugar—was very strong. Traders, bankers, and other rich people who recognized an opportunity to profit from the profitable cotton trade were frequently the Northern businesses who invested in Southern plantations.
